ÚĽUV Design Studio open
The Centre of Folk Art Production in Bratislava has mainly presented itself through its own network of shops with folk art products. However, in autumn 2000 it opened a new, specialized facility – a sales and exhibition gallery called ÚĽUV Design Studio. The idea behind the creation of this gallery was formulated in 1994. The main task of the studio is to provide a place for the work of designers, reflecting the inspiration of the domestic craft tradition, and to show how the verified values of folk culture can become a part of our everyday life today. Currently, mainly young designers have a place here to present original work inspired by traditional values. In addition, ÚĽUV’s endeavour is to turn the designers’ attention to creating patterns for mass production that would be suitable for implementation by producers – craftsmen.
